+The IEEEtrantools.sty package provides several commands from the IEEEtran.cls
+file so that they can be used under other LaTeX classes. The user guide
+provided here covers only the differences in the use of the commands from
+those provided by IEEEtran.cls. For complete documentation on these commands,
+see the relevant sections in the IEEEtran_HOWTO manual of the IEEEtran LaTeX
+class.
+
+The IEEEtrantools.sty package provides the following IEEEtran.cls commands:
+
+ 1. \PARstart which produces large initial "drop cap" letters.
+ 2. the \bstctlcite command for the control entry types of IEEEtran.bst
+ V1.00 and later
+ 3. the IEEE itemize, enumerate and description list environments
+ 4. the complete IEEEeqnarray family for producing multiline equations
+ as well as matrices and tables, including the IEEEeqnarray support
+ commands.
+
+IEEEtrantools.sty should not be used with IEEEtran.cls.

+Version 1.1 (2002/11/18) changes:
+
+ 1) In addition to the IEEE IED lists, the original LaTeX IED style lists
+ environments are now preserved as LaTeXitemize, LaTeXenumerate, and
+ LaTeXdescription. Also, users can now redefine \makelabel within
+ IEEE IED list controls.
